Symonds not worth the risk

Alex Kountouris, Australia's physiotherapist, does not want Andrew Symonds to play against The Netherlands on Sunday and will save him for the match against South Africa. Symonds light-heartedly told Ricky Ponting he was ready to play in the 203-run win over Scotland on Wednesday, but the captain said he was getting "seriously close" to full fitness.
However, Kountouris will stick to his plan to have Symonds back on the field in "a week or so". "[The Netherlands game] is three days away and he is not going to play in that game," he said in the Courier-Mail. "The realistic game I am still looking at is South Africa."
Kountouris said he had to be convinced Symonds could throw hard before he would be cleared. He has done fielding drills, is bowling slowly in the nets and his batting schedule has inceased since Australia landed in the West Indies.
"I want him to play as many games as possible," Kountouris said. "It's going OK but it is not worth the risk. That is too much of a risk in my view because he hasn't thrown and he hasn't batted enough."
